Keloid Scars
What are keloid scars?
These are scars which become raised, shiny and are rubbery to the touch. There may associated irritation or even pain, and increased pigmentation.
They are more likely to occur in darker skin types and can growand spread to cover larger areas than the original scar or cut. Apart from being unsightly they can restrict movement.
They can also cause pressure on the surrounding tissues and thereby restrict circulation and cause harm to adjunct structures such as skin, tendons and muscles.
